Why Quality Matters: Industrial vs. Pharmaceutical EDTA

For a detergent manufacturer, 90% purity might be acceptable. This is where the United States Pharmacopeia (USP) enters the conversation.

It means the substance has been tested against a specific "Monograph." Understanding the hierarchy of grades is essential:

  • Technical Grade: Used in textiles and cleaning. May contain heavy metals.
  • Food Grade: Used in soda and mayo. Good for eating, but not injecting.
  • USP Grade: Required for injectables and eye drops. Must be produced under GMP conditions.

Critical Specifications: The USP Monograph

A USP Monograph is essentially a "report card" that the chemical must pass. Potency must be exact. The Limit of Nitrilotriacetic Acid (NTA) is crucial. USP grade requires specific crystallization to remove this toxin. If it fails these tests, it cannot be used in medicine.

  • Can I use a Purple Top tube for a Calcium test?

    No, never. It will cause a false critically low calcium result. This is a common pre-analytical error.
